Seven up for Atisreal

COMMERCIAL property services provider Atisreal has made seven new appointments in its Yorkshire offices.
Two of the appointments mark the creation of a new investment team for the region. Miles Youdan joins as head of investment and Nick Brearley joins as a
surveyor and will be based in both the Sheffield and Leeds offices.
Both join Atisreal from Donaldsons. Miles Youdan said; “I'm extremely confident about the prospects for the investment team, as well as the opportunities
offered in the Leeds office, Nick's role will allow us to provide investment agency in Sheffield to support and enhance the well established occupational agency
teams in all the Yorkshire offices.”
Atisreal's professional services division has also been bolstered with three appointments also from Donaldsons. Francis Brown heads up the team as director of
professional services overseeing a new valuations team including director Martin Foster and senior surveyor, Lloyd Nicholson. Lindsay Carratt also joins the
Leeds office as secretary to both teams.
Francis Brown commented: “Our aim is to be regarded as the best team in the Leeds market!”
Colin Roberts also joins Atisreal Leeds as associate director in the corporate real estate team. Colin, who most recently worked for Storeys:ssp and has more than 25 years experience in the Yorkshire commercial property sector, will be undertaking corporate transactions management for corporate real estate clients, namely Barclays.
Steve Macey, interim head of Atisreal's Leeds office concluded: “I'm delighted to welcome all the new members of staff. I'm confident that their additional skills
and expertise will enable us to take the office forward in 2008.”
